Description:
-
A fully integrated, introductory Spanish course for beginning Spanish students with little or no prior knowledge of Spanish whose learning objectives and needs are in any of the following categories: for Spanish language students, for business purposes, and for travelers. The emphasis is to develop a proficiency in basic communicative skills concentrating on the dynamic application of the living language taught through dialogue, phonetics, and vocabulary. A strong grammar foundation and other basic language skills are taught through actual phrases and sentences helping the student develop an instinctive sense of the correct usage. Language lab activities reinforce class content. These objectives will be achieved through speaking, listening, reading, writing, and cultural appreciation. (Fulfills Foreign Language requirement.)
